Our home at Heathrow Terminal 5

On 1st April we moved our Heathrow operation to an off-airport location at the Holiday Inn, Bath Road UB7 0DQ. The new location requires a short, free bus journey to get to Terminal 5. The bus journey takes less than 10 minutes and buses will be operating at all times of the day. There will be three buses running between 4am and midnight, so you shouldn’t need to wait longer than 5 minutes at the airport terminal for a bus. Outside of these hours, a bus will operate on an on-demand basis. To pick up from Terminal 5 during this time, please call the number displayed at bus stop 25 and the bus will come to collect you.

 

Arriving at the airport

 

Zipcar Heathrow Drop off and pick up location Holiday Inn Bath Road

 

1. Navigate

Head to the Holiday Inn, Bath Road car park behind the hotel. You should see the Avis cabin and shuttle bus on arrival. 

2. End your trip

Use your app to end the trip. Do not give your keys to the Avis staff – they can’t end the trip for you.

3. Transfer

There will be an Avis, Budget & Zipcar branded bus that will drop you off immediately outside of the arrivals level of Heathrow Terminal 5. 

Leaving the airport

 

Zipcar Heathrow Drop off and pick up location Holiday Inn Bath Road

 

1. Transfer

When you arrive at Terminal 5, head to bus stop 25. There will be an Avis, Budget & Zipcar branded bus. If you arrive between midnight and 4am, call the number at the bus stop for our on-demand service.

2. Reserve and find

Once you're at the bus stop, check for availability, reserve your Flex in-app and get on the bus. 

3. Unlock and drive

Unlock the car with your app, find the keys in the glovebox and off you go. You can only drop off in the Zipzone, so double-check you can end your trip where you're heading.

Heathrow Drop-off Pick-up FAQs

As we move to a new location at Holiday Inn Bath Road, we want to ensure that members have all of their questions answered.

How long is the bus journey?

Under 10 minutes.

How often are the buses?

Shuttle buses will run every 6-8 minutes between 4am and midnight, transporting customers to the Holiday Inn and back. Outside of these hours a bus will operate on an on-demand basis – picking up or dropping off as needed. To pick up from Terminal 5 during this time, simply call the number displayed at bus stop 25 and the bus will come to collect you.

How many buses are there?

There will be 3 buses running between 4am and midnight, ensuring that the wait for customers at the airport terminal should be no longer than 5 minutes. Outside of these hours, the wait may be slightly longer as one bus will operate on an on-demand basis only. To pick up from Terminal 5 during this time, simply call the number displayed at bus stop 25 and the bus will come to collect you.

Will you extend the hold times on the app?

    We won’t be extending the hold times on the app, but as the trip from the bus stop to the Holiday Inn is less than 10 minutes we advise booking a car once you are at the bus stop. If you want to extend your hold time you can do it for an additional 15, 30 or 60 minutes for a fee:

    • 15 minutes - £2
    • 30 minutes - £4
    • 60 minutes - £8 

    Will the bus drop off at other terminals?

    The bus will only serve Terminal 5.
